Genetic Counselor: With a 35% share, Genetic Counselors play a crucial role in providing guidance and support to patients and their families, interpreting genetic tests, and identifying potential risks. 2. Biochemist: Biochemists, accounting for 25% of the job market, contribute to understanding the chemical and biochemical processes that occur within cells, leading to advancements in diagnostics and treatments. 3. Molecular Biologist: Molecular Biologists, holding 20% of the opportunities, focus on the study of biological molecules, genes, and genetic variation to further our understanding of renal tumor development and progression. 4. Pathologist: Making up 15% of the job market, Pathologists specialize in the diagnosis and classification of diseases through the examination of body tissues, organs, and fluids. 5. Research Scientist: With a 5% share, Research Scientists conduct experiments, analyze data, and develop new methodologies to deepen our knowledge of renal tumors and contribute to the development of novel therapies.
